Overview

MC-Val-Ala-PAB-PNP is a cleavable ADC linker used in the synthesis of antibody-drug conjugates (ADCs)
In Vitro(for reference only):
ADCs are comprised of an antibody to which is attached an ADC cytotoxin through an ADC linker.
